Almost everyone has some scars. Scars are created on the skin when the damage to the surface of the skin extends to the dermis. At first, the scar is often red and raised until it fades to light over time and the bulge disappears. Scars can occur in many ways: in accidents, during pregnancy, in surgery, or in connection with skin diseases.

Small or inconspicuous scars are often just memories of life that you don’t think much of. However, large or otherwise disturbing scars can cause so much cosmetic harm that scar removal becomes a topical issue.

Scars removal indeed can significantly improve a patient’s quality of life. However, it is always advisable to be realistic about treating scars, as more challenging scars may not lead to a perfect outcome, although in most cases the result is much better than at starting point.

Scar treatment is effective and painless

Before starting treatment, the skin should be protected from sunlight for at least a month. Scar fading and removal is effectively performed with a laser under local anesthesia. Thanks to local anesthesia, the treatment is painless, so there is no need to fear the treatment.

The procedure is performed by top experts in the field and the risk of complications is low. Recovery is fast. Swelling and redness of the skin may occur for a few days, in which case you should also avoid taking a sauna until the redness disappears. After the treatment, the skin should be protected from sunlight for three months and sunscreen cream with a high protection factor should be used if there is a risk of exposure to sunlight.
